Kirkpatrick's Model

Kirkpatrick's Model is a widely used framework for evaluating the impact of training programs, comprising four levels: reaction, learning, behavior, and results.

Return On Investment

A measure used to evaluate the efficiency or profitability of an investment, calculated by dividing the benefit (return) of an investment by the cost of the investment.

Quasi-experimental Designs

Research methodologies that resemble experimental strategies but lack random assignment of participants to groups.
